Abstract
A material system for a surface display unit that includes a first side (i.e., a proximal side) that faces a viewer of the surface display unit and a second side (i.e., a distal side) facing away from the viewer. The material system provides at least three appearance states, including a generally opaque first appearance state when the surface display unit is “off” (i.e., not used to display images), a second appearance state in which the material system is illuminated from the first (i.e., proximal) side to display a first image (e.g., information and/or decoration) that is perceptible to the viewer, and a third appearance state in which the material system is illuminated from the second (i.e., distal) side to display a second image (e.g., information and/or decoration) that is perceptible to the viewer. Surface display units, systems, and methods comprising the material system are also disclosed.
